Designation: D7536 ? 16

Standard Test Method for

Chlorine in Aromatics by Monochromatic Wavelength Dispersive X-ray Fluorescence Spectrometry

用單色波長色散(san)X射(she)線熒光光譜(pu)法測(ce)定(ding)芳(fang)烴中氯的(de)標準試驗(yan)方法


1. Scope 范圍

1.1 This test method covers the determination of chlorine by monochromatic, wavelength-dispersive X-ray fluorescence (MWDXRF) spectrometry in aromatic hydrocarbons, their derivatives, and related chemicals.

1.2 This test method is applicable to samples with chlorine concentrations from 0.66 mg/kg to 10.07 mg/kg. Higher chlorine concentrations can be determined by quantitatively diluting the sample with a suitable solvent. In an interlaboratory study, the limit of detection was determined to be 0.18 mg/kg.

5. Significance and Use 意(yi)義和用途

5.1 This test method provides for the precise measurement of the chlorine content of aromatics with minimal sample preparation and analyst involvement. The typical time for each analysis is five or ten minutes.

5.2 Knowledge of the chlorine content of aromatics is important for process control as well as the prediction and control of operational problems such as unit corrosion and catalyst poisoning, and in the blending of products to commodity specifications.

5.3 Various federal, state, and local agencies regulate the chlorine content of some petroleum products, including aromatics. Unbiased and precise determination of chlorine in aromatics is critical to compliance with regulatory standards.

16. Precision and Bias 精度和偏差

16.2 Repeatability—Results should not be suspect unless they differ by more than shown in Table 1, Table 2, or Eq 6. Results differing by less than “r” have a 95 % probability of being correct. Eq 6 shows the relationship between the average of two measurements and “r.”

r = 0.3 * X0.3 (6)

where:

X = the average chlorine concentration of two results in mg/kg.

16.3 Reproducibility—Results submitted by two labs should not be considered suspect unless they differ by more than shown in Table 1, Table 2, or Eq 7. Results differing by less than “R” have a 95 % probability of being correct. Eq 7 shows the relationship between the average of two measurements and “R.”

R = 0.5 * X0.5           (7)

where:

X = the average chlorine concentration of two results in mg/kg.
